kwin 5.27.7-3 (znver1;x86_64;aarch64) 2023-17560
9999
| Status | published | |||||||||||||||||||||||||||
| Submitter | rugyada [@T] gmail.com | |||||||||||||||||||||||||||
| Platform | rolling | |||||||||||||||||||||||||||
| Repository | main | |||||||||||||||||||||||||||
| URL | https://abf.openmandriva.org/build_lists/363547 | |||||||||||||||||||||||||||
| Packages |
|
|||||||||||||||||||||||||||
| Build Date | 2023-09-07 15:48:14 +0000 UTC | |||||||||||||||||||||||||||
| Last Updated | 2023-09-07 18:34:38.679010847 +0000 UTC |
$ git show --format=fuller --patch-with-stat --summary 0ae7d69d0c1a6225ef1f6bd5064fffdf4a9fec75
commit 0ae7d69d0c1a6225ef1f6bd5064fffdf4a9fec75
Author: rugyada <46781309+rugyada@users.noreply.github.com>
AuthorDate: Thu Sep 7 17:26:36 2023 +0200
Commit: GitHub <noreply@github.com>
CommitDate: Thu Sep 7 17:26:36 2023 +0200
sync with master
---
kwin.spec | 72 ++++++++-------------------------------------------------------
1 file changed, 9 insertions(+), 63 deletions(-)
diff --git a/kwin.spec b/kwin.spec
index c624a33..967d9ad 100644
--- a/kwin.spec
+++ b/kwin.spec
@@ -1,14 +1,3 @@
-%define effectsmajor 14
-%define effectsname %mklibname keffects
-%define effectsdname %mklibname keffects -d
-
-%define glutilsmajor 14
-%define glutilsname %mklibname kwinglutils
-%define glutilsdname %mklibname kwinglutils -d
-
-%define kcmkwincommonmajor 5
-%define kcmkwincommon %mklibname kcmkwincommon
-
%define plasmaver %(echo %{version} |cut -d. -f1-3)
%define stable %([ "$(echo %{version} |cut -d. -f3)" -ge 80 ] && echo -n un; echo -n stable)
@@ -19,7 +8,7 @@
Summary: The KWin window manager
Name: kwin
Version: 5.27.7
-Release: 2
+Release: 3
URL: http://kde.org/
License: GPL
Group: System/Libraries
@@ -137,6 +126,10 @@ Obsoletes: %{mklibname kwinglutils 13}
Obsoletes: %{mklibname kwinglutils 13}-debuginfo
Obsoletes: %{mklibname kwinxrenderutils 13}
Obsoletes: %{mklibname kwinxrenderutils 13}-debuginfo
+Obsoletes: %{mklibname kwinglutils}
+Obsoletes: %{mklibname keffects}
+Obsoletes: %{mklibname kcmkwincommon}
+Obsoletes: %{mklibname kwin}
%description
The KWin window manager.
@@ -167,52 +160,13 @@ Group: System/Libraries
%description wayland
Wayland Window System support for KWin.
-%package -n %{effectsname}
-Summary: KWin effects library
-Group: System/Libraries
-Requires: %{name} = %{EVRD}
-Obsoletes: %{mklibname kwineffects 12} < 5.20.90
-Obsoletes: %{mklibname keffects 13} < 5.25.90
-Obsoletes: %{mklibname keffects 13}-debuginfo < 5.25.90
-
-%description -n %{effectsname}
-KWin effects library.
-
-%package -n %{glutilsname}
-Summary: KWin GL utils library
-Group: System/Libraries
-Requires: %{name} = %{EVRD}
-Obsoletes: %{mklibname kwinglutils 7} < 5.6.0
-Obsoletes: %{mklibname kwinglutils 8} < 5.8.2
-Obsoletes: %{mklibname kwinglutils 11} < 5.14.90
-Obsoletes: %{mklibname kwinglutils 12} < 5.20.90
-
-%description -n %{glutilsname}
-KWin GL utils library.
-
-%package -n %{kcmkwincommon}
-Summary: KWin KCM library
-Group: System/Libraries
-Requires: %{name} = %{EVRD}
-%rename %{mklibname kcmkwincommon 5}
-Obsoletes: %{mklibname kcmkwincommon 5}-debuginfo < 5.25.90
-
-%description -n %{kcmkwincommon}
-KWin KCM library.
-
%package devel
Summary: Development files for the KDE Frameworks 5 Win library
Group: Development/KDE and Qt
-Requires: %{effectsname} = %{EVRD}
-Requires: %{glutilsname} = %{EVRD}
-Provides: %{effectsdname} = %{EVRD}
-Provides: %{glutilsdname} = %{EVRD}
%description devel
Development files for the KDE Frameworks 5 Win library.
-%libpackage kwin 5
-
%prep
%autosetup -p1
%cmake_kde5
@@ -248,6 +202,10 @@ ln -s %{_datadir}/kservicetypes5/kwinscript.desktop %{buildroot}%{_datadir}/kser
%{_libdir}/qt5/plugins/kpackage/*
%{_libdir}/kconf_update_bin/kwin5_update_default_rules
%{_libdir}/libexec/kwin*
+%{_libdir}/libkwineffects.so.*
+%{_libdir}/libkwingl*utils.so.*
+%{_libdir}/libkwin.so.*
+%{_libdir}/libkcmkwincommon.so.*
%{_datadir}/qlogging-categories5/*
%{_datadir}/knsrcfiles/*.knsrc
%{_datadir}/kpackage/kcms/kcm_kwin_effects
@@ -290,18 +248,6 @@ ln -s %{_datadir}/kservicetypes5/kwinscript.desktop %{buildroot}%{_datadir}/kser
%{_datadir}/applications/kcm_kwinxwayland.desktop
%{_datadir}/kpackage/kcms/kcm_kwinxwayland/contents/ui/main.qml
-%files -n %{effectsname}
-%{_libdir}/libkwineffects.so.%{effectsmajor}
-%{_libdir}/libkwineffects.so.%{plasmaver}
-
-%files -n %{glutilsname}
-%{_libdir}/libkwingl*utils.so.%{glutilsmajor}
-%{_libdir}/libkwingl*utils.so.%{plasmaver}
-
-%files -n %{kcmkwincommon}
-%{_libdir}/libkcmkwincommon.so.%{kcmkwincommonmajor}
-%{_libdir}/libkcmkwincommon.so.%{plasmaver}
-
%files devel
%{_includedir}/*
%{_libdir}/libkwineffects.so
Not Available
| benbullard79 [@T] cox.net | No Comment. | 831d 10hrs |
| benbullard79 [@T] cox.net | No Comment. | 831d 10hrs |